Finding the Perfect Gift for a Teenager: A Comprehensive Guide

F

Gifting a teenager can be a daunting task. Their interests are constantly evolving, and what was cool yesterday might be outdated today. To help you navigate this challenging terrain, we’ve compiled a list of gift ideas that cater to a variety of tastes and budgets.

Understanding Your Teenager

Before delving into specific gift ideas, it’s crucial to grasp your teen’s unique interests and personality. Are they immersed in technology, drawn to the great outdoors, brimming with creativity, or seeking moments of relaxation? By carefully considering their preferences, you can select a gift that genuinely resonates with them. Additionally, paying attention to their evolving tastes and passions will ensure that your present is both thoughtful and appreciated.

Tech-Savvy Teens

Wireless Headphones: High-quality headphones are a must-have for any music lover. Consider options with noise cancellation for an immersive audio experience.

Smartwatches: Beyond telling time, smartwatches offer a range of features like fitness tracking, music control, and notifications.  

Gaming Accessories: For avid gamers, consider controllers, headsets, or gaming chairs to enhance their gaming experience.

Portable Chargers: Keep their devices running with a portable charger, perfect for on-the-go use.

Digital Subscriptions: Gift a subscription to a streaming service like Netflix, Spotify, or a gaming platform.

Outdoorsy Teens

Camping Gear: If they love the outdoors, consider a camping tent, sleeping bag, or a portable speaker for their adventures.

Sports Equipment: Whether it’s a skateboard, basketball, or hiking gear, support their active lifestyle.

Adventure Experiences: Gift them an experience like rock climbing, kayaking, or a weekend camping trip.

Fitness Trackers: Encourage a healthy lifestyle with a fitness tracker to monitor their activity.

Creative Teens

Art Supplies: For budding artists, a good quality sketchbook, paints, or digital drawing tablets can be a great gift.

Musical Instruments: If they have a musical inclination, consider gifting a guitar, keyboard, or drums.

Camera or Drones: Capture their creativity with a camera or drone for photography and videography.

DIY Kits: From jewelry making to woodworking, DIY kits can spark their creativity.

Relaxation and Self-Care

Spa Gifts: Pamper them with bath bombs, scented candles, or a luxurious bathrobe.

Books and Magazines: Encourage reading with a selection of their favorite genres or a subscription to a magazine.

Cozy Blankets and Pillows: Create a relaxing space with cozy blankets and pillows for their room.

Weighted Blankets: Promote better sleep and relaxation with a weighted blanket.

Experiential Gifts

Concert Tickets: If they have a favorite band or artist, surprise them with concert tickets.

Theme Park Tickets: Create unforgettable memories with tickets to an amusement park or water park.

Workshops and Classes: Support their interests with cooking, dance, or art classes.

Volunteer Opportunities: Encourage giving back to the community with volunteer experiences.

Personalized Gifts

Custom Jewelry: Create a unique piece of jewelry with their initials, birthstone, or a special message.

Personalized Tech Accessories: Add a personal touch to their gadgets with custom phone cases or laptop sleeves.

Photo Albums or Scrapbooks: Compile memories with a personalized photo album or scrapbook.

Gift Cards

When in doubt, a gift card can be a safe bet. Choose a store or service that aligns with their interests.

Additional Tips

Consider their age: Teenagers’ interests change rapidly, so consider their age when choosing a gift.

Set a budget: Before you search, decide how much you want to spend. 

Wrap it beautifully: A beautifully wrapped gift adds an extra touch of excitement.

Consider the occasion: The type of gift will vary depending on the occasion (birthday, holiday, etc.).

By carefully considering your teen’s interests and preferences, you can find the perfect gift that will bring joy and excitement. Remember, the thought behind the gift matters more than the price tag.
